本文作者:xiaoshi

Linux命令错误信息

Linux命令错误信息摘要: ...

Linux命令错误信息的深度解析与应对策略

在日常使用Linux系统时,命令错误信息是不可避免的。无论是新手还是资深用户,都会遇到各种各样的错误提示。这些错误信息不仅是系统对用户操作的反馈,更是解决问题的关键线索。本文将深入探讨Linux命令错误信息的常见类型、成因及应对策略,帮助读者更好地理解和处理这些错误。

常见错误类型及成因

  1. Linux命令错误信息

    命令未找到(Command not found) 这是最常见的错误之一,通常是因为命令拼写错误或该命令未安装。例如,输入ls时误写为lss,系统会提示lss: command not found。此外,如果系统未安装某个软件包,也会出现类似提示。

  2. 权限不足(Permission denied) 当用户尝试执行需要更高权限的操作时,系统会提示Permission denied。例如,普通用户试图修改系统文件时,由于缺乏root权限,操作会被拒绝。

  3. 文件或目录不存在(No such file or directory) 这种错误通常是因为用户指定的文件或目录路径不正确。例如,输入cd /nonexistent时,系统会提示No such file or directory

  4. 语法错误(Syntax error) 当命令的语法格式不正确时,系统会提示语法错误。例如,在编写shell脚本时,缺少必要的引号或括号,都会导致语法错误。

应对策略

  1. 仔细检查命令拼写 遇到Command not found时,首先检查命令拼写是否正确。可以使用man命令查看命令的正确用法,或使用which命令查找命令的路径。

  2. 提升权限 对于Permission denied错误,可以使用sudo命令提升权限。例如,sudo vi /etc/hosts可以以root权限编辑系统文件。

  3. 验证文件路径 当系统提示No such file or directory时,应仔细检查文件或目录路径是否正确。可以使用ls命令查看当前目录下的文件列表,或使用find命令搜索文件。

  4. 调试脚本语法 对于语法错误,可以使用bash -n script.sh检查脚本语法是否正确。此外,使用set -x命令可以开启脚本调试模式,逐行执行并显示执行结果。

个人经验总结

在实际使用Linux系统时,错误信息是不可避免的,但通过不断积累经验和学习,我们可以更好地理解和处理这些错误。以下是我个人的几点建议:

  1. 保持耐心和细心 遇到错误时,不要急于求成,耐心地阅读错误信息,仔细检查每一步操作,往往能快速找到问题的根源。

  2. 善用帮助文档 Linux系统提供了丰富的帮助文档,如maninfo等命令,可以帮助我们快速了解命令的用法和常见问题。

  3. 多实践,多总结 只有通过不断的实践,才能更好地掌握Linux命令的使用技巧。每次遇到错误,都是一次学习的机会,及时总结经验,避免重复犯错。

  4. 参与社区交流 Linux社区是一个宝贵的资源,遇到难以解决的问题时,可以在社区中寻求帮助,往往能得到及时有效的解决方案。

结语

Linux命令错误信息是系统与用户沟通的桥梁,理解并正确处理这些错误,是提升Linux使用效率的关键。通过本文的探讨,希望读者能够更好地应对Linux命令错误信息,提升系统使用体验。在实际操作中,不断积累经验,灵活运用各种工具和策略,才能在Linux的世界中游刃有余。

通过以上内容,我们不仅深入解析了Linux命令错误信息的常见类型和成因,还提供了实用的应对策略和个人经验总结。希望这些内容能够帮助读者更好地理解和处理Linux命令错误信息,提升系统使用效率。

文章版权及转载声明

作者:xiaoshi本文地址:http://blog.luashi.cn/post/3399.html发布于 06-03
文章转载或复制请以超链接形式并注明出处小小石博客

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享

发表评论

快捷回复:

评论列表 (暂无评论,11人围观)参与讨论

还没有评论,来说两句吧...